On Tue, Mar 20, 2007 at 11:13:44AM +0100, GerardM <gerard.meijssen@gmail.com> wrote a message of 155 lines which said: > When you have a choice between ar-EG and arz and think you can say > they are the same, how would you then code spoken Egyptian as used > by the immigrant community in the USA ?? Easy: exactly the same as in his mother country. You do not change the language you speak based on your physical location. It's not because I'm currently in Prague that I write in en-CZ! > I would say that ar-arz-US and arz-US are appropriate.
